  • Patent number: 3984604
    Abstract: A solid surface is coated with an adhesive composition comprising an aromatic polysulphone which has a reduced viscosity of at least 0.3 and which contains at least 0.2 (desirably 0.5 to 3.5) hydroxyl groups per 100 polymer repeat units and has been heated at 330.degree. to 450.degree.C in the presence of oxygen.
    Type: Grant
    Filed: April 16, 1974
    Date of Patent: October 5, 1976
    Assignee: Imperial Chemical Industries Limited
    Inventors: Terence King, John Brewster Rose

  • Patent number: 3949002
    Abstract: A method for the preparation of aromatic thiols which comprises reacting a benzenoid compound having at least one halogen atom activated by an inert electron-attracting group with an alkali metal disulphide in stoichiometric proportion of from 1.0 to 2.0 moles per gram atom of activated halogen to be replaced.
    Type: Grant
    Filed: October 29, 1971
    Date of Patent: April 6, 1976
    Assignee: Imperial Chemical Industries Limited
    Inventors: Ronald George Feasey, John Brewster Rose
  • Patent number: 3948857
    Abstract: A process for the preparation of aromatic sulphone copolymers in which a polyaryl sulphone containing repeat units --Ar--SO.sub.2 -- (where Ar is a bivalent aromatic residue which may vary from unit to unit in the polymer chain and at least some of the Ar units have an aromatic ether or thioether group in the polymer chain ortho or para to at least one --SO.sub.2 -- group) is caused to react with an alkali metal salt of at least one halophenol or halothiophenol or with essentially equimolar quantities of an alkali metal salt of at least one dihydric phenol or thiophenol and at least one dihalobenzenoid compound, in which the halogen atoms are activated by an electron-attracting group.
    Type: Grant
    Filed: June 11, 1974
    Date of Patent: April 6, 1976
    Assignee: Imperial Chemical Industries Limited
    Inventors: Ronald George Feasey, Eric Nield, John Brewster Rose
